How the formula works

Both slug per teaspoon and imperial hundredweight per cubic centimeter measure the same physical quantity (mass per unit volume), so converting between them is a single multiplication. Multiply a value in slug per teaspoon by 0.058282 to get imperial hundredweight per cubic centimeter. To reverse the conversion, multiply a imperial hundredweight per cubic centimeter value by 17.157903 to get back to slug per teaspoon.
